SAP114 Activators mainly function through altering phosphorylation cascades and influencing transcriptionalregulation. For instance, Anisomycin works by activating JNK, leading to the phosphorylation of downstream proteins in the JNK pathway, such as c-Jun. This activation process can enhance the transcription of genes that require splicing before translation, thus logically boosting SAP114 activity. Similarly, Etoposide, by inhibiting topoisomerase II, triggers a DNA damage response that can lead to increased transcription and subsequently, splicing activity, indirectly elevating SAP114 function.
Caffeine and Forskolin, on the other hand, increase intracellular cAMP levels, leading to the activation of PKA. The PKA activation results in an increased transcription of genes, which would necessitate splicing before being translated, thereby indirectly enhancing SAP114 activity. Numerous other SAP114 activators, such as Calyculin A, Staurosporine, Okadaic acid, PD98059, LY294002, SB203580, SP600125, and U0126, work by inhibiting protein phosphatases or kinases, altering phosphorylation cascades involved in transcription regulation. These alterations can potentially lead to an increase in the transcription of genes that require splicing before they are translated, indirectly amplifying the functional activity of SAP114.
